John Castle 1682 – 1741 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 21 February 1682

Birth Location: Baldock, Hertfordshire, England

Death Date: 9 Feb 1741

Death Location: Wyddial, Hertfordshire, England

Father: William Castle

Mother: Elizabeth Coarse

Spouse(s): Elizabeth Laman

Children(s): John Castle

John Castle was born in 1682 in Baldock, Hertfordshire, England, the child of William Castle and Elizabeth Coarse. John Castle married Elizabeth Laman, and had children including John Castle. John Castle passed away in 1741 in Wyddial, Hertfordshire, England.
